Multiple choice Question. Select the correct option.
In the velocity-time graph, the acceleration is

पर्याय
– 4 m/s2
4 m/s2
10 m/s2
zero
Advertisements
उत्तर
– 4 m/s2
Explanation:
Acceleration = Slope of velocity-time graph
a = `-20/5` .....[∵ Velocity is decreasing with time]
a = −4 m/s2 ........[∴ Acceleration will be negative]
